Edom (eh-DOHM), spelled ×דו×, refers to an ancient country. The word is related to the Hebrew word for red. The ancient Hebrews must have thought that either the land or the people were reddish colored.

Ancient Edom was southeast of the Dead Sea, in what is now southern Jordan.

Historically, the Edomites lived in western Jordan, just to the south-east of the Dead Sea. During the Babylonian Exile, they found much of southern Judah relatively uninhabited and so moved into the area somewhat to the south of Jerusalem.
